Tim Lind Joins DTCC as Managing Director of Data Services

Tim Lind has returned to the front line of capital markets solutions as managing director of DTCC Data Services. At DTCC, he will be responsible for guiding the firm’s data businesses, including services that leverage data derived from DTCC’s global processing platforms, and ensuring ongoing alignment with risk management and regulatory requirements.

Lind previously headed regtech consultancy RTech Advisors, which he established towards the end of 2016 having left Thomson Reuters in a wave of redundancies. He worked at Thomson Reuters for six years, most recently as global head of financial regulatory solutions. Before joining Thomson Reuters, Lind was managing director and chief strategy officer at post-trade operations firm Omgeo, which was acquired by DTCC in 2013.

Tim Keady, managing director and head of DTCC Solutions, comments: “Tim brings to DTCC more than 25 years of domestic and international experience in capital markets, including a rich background in data offerings. We look forward to Tim’s contributions, working with our community to continue advancing our data strategy with an emphasis on reducing risk, enhancing data transparency and maximising value for our clients.”
